Purpose
National Planning Policy requires each Local
Planning Authority to demonstrate effective and on-going joint
working with its neighbouring authorities/other authorities in the
sub-region and other prescribed bodies, through the preparation and
maintenance of Statements of Common Ground. These must be agreed by
the point of Submission of each Local Plan for its independent
Examination.
As part of the Crawley Borough Local Plan Review, substantial joint
working with all of the neighbouring authorities and Prescribed
Bodies has taken place and a number of Statements of Common Ground
have already been agreed. This is set out in the Crawley Duty to
Cooperate Statement (May 2023):

A new Statement of Common Ground is being agreed between Crawley
Borough Council and Horsham District Council in relation to the
Crawley Borough Local Plan.
It should be noted that there is no legal requirement for this
decision to be taken by the relevant Cabinet Member and, under the
Council’s delegation scheme, the Head of Service (HoS) has
authority to take this decision. Should insufficient time be
available to publish this decision and its associated documents in
accordance with the Council’s Access to Information Procedure
Rules (regarding delegated decisions taken by a Cabinet Member)
this decision will be taken by the HoS in consultation with the
Cabinet Member. Should this be necessary this decision will be
published as a Significant Operational Decision.
